gpt4 book ai didi

java - 如何初始化一个两列数组列表?

转载 作者:塔克拉玛干 更新时间:2023-11-02 19:06:20 26 4
gpt4 key购买 nike

我需要创建一个记录两列 {int, String} 的列表。我认为 ArrayList 是我需要的,但我无法理解它。我从数据库中提取了字符串,int 是索引值,我需要用它来识别字符串的位置以备后用。

List<List<String>> strArray = ArrayList<List<String>>;

然后我可以对从数据库中提取的每一行执行类似 strArray.add().add() 的操作吗?

最佳答案

如果您的 int 值为将是独一无二的。

Map<Integer,String> myMap = new HashMap<Integer,String>();
myMap.put(1,"ABC");

请注意,Map 是一个集合,而 java 集合不像 int 那样存储原始数据,它们存储对象,因此您必须使用 Integer int 值的包装类。

引用此链接 Why can Java Collections not directly store Primitives types?

关于java - 如何初始化一个两列数组列表?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13738441/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com